The COVID-19 pandemic brought unprecedented challenges, particularly for vulnerable communities. In response, the Key Foundation launched a series of initiatives aimed at mitigating the pandemic’s impact and supporting those most in need. From distributing PPE kits to running vaccination drives, the Foundation’s efforts exemplified resilience and a commitment to community welfare during a time of crisis.

One of the key activities was the distribution of essential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) kits, including masks, gloves, and sanitizers, to frontline workers and community members. With the support of many volunteers, the Foundation also provided food ration support to families in need. Over 32 low-income settlements in the Tiruchirappalli Corporation area were covered, ensuring access to basic necessities during lockdowns. These efforts helped alleviate the immediate struggles of countless households and reduced the risk of virus transmission in vulnerable areas.

In addition to material support, the Key Foundation leveraged technology to conduct online awareness programs. These sessions educated people on COVID-19 safety protocols, the importance of vaccination, and ways to strengthen immunity through proper nutrition and hygiene practices. By making information accessible, the Foundation empowered communities to take proactive steps in safeguarding their health.

The Foundation also played a crucial role in driving vaccination efforts. Working closely with the Tiruchirappalli City Corporation, the Foundation supported vaccination drives to ensure equitable access to vaccines in underserved areas. These drives not only provided vaccinations to thousands but also addressed vaccine hesitancy through counseling and awareness initiatives.
